Tottenham must ramp up interest in De Ligt amid Alderweireld Barcelona links

Tottenham may have got away with one in the short-term whe♈re Toby Alderweireld is concerned; the Belgian did not depart the club this summer and has successfully reintegrated himself into Mauricio Pochettino’s plans.

But the longꦓ-term threat has not gone away, and there was a stark reminder of that recently.

Barcelona are joining the race to sign Alderweireld; the 4-2 masterclass at Wembley showcased the gap between the two teams and given the Catalans’ supe𝓰rior ability to compete financially, it is easy to imagine Alderweireld will be tempted.

Eventually, Daniel Levy ends up selling when he gets the price he wants, so Spurs must be prepared. The✱y🍸 cannot afford to get caught short by Alderweireld’s departure.

That means that they must reignite their summer interest in Ajax starlet Matth꧙ijs de Ligt. The Dutch international is a staggering talent; so mature for 19 and comfortable on the ball.

He is already club captain, despite his tender years, so Spur💃s would be signing a leader as well. He would be the ideal replacement 🐷for Alderweireld, and he must be lined up for when the Belgian departs.

Spurs and Ajax have historically๊ had a good relationship in the transfer market and Levy must use it to be well-equꦇipped for Alderweireld’s departure.
